Reasonably assured world uranium resources under 0/lb U/sub 3/O/sub 8/ now amount to 866,000 tonnes uranium (1,126,000 short tons U/sub 3/O/sub 8/), an increase of about one-third over the past three years. Annual production of U/ sub 3/O/sub 8/ has remained fairly stable during this period, attaining a modest increase of about 10 per cent to a 1972 total of something over 19,000 tonnes uranium (25,000 short tons U/sub 3/O/sub 8/). Annual production capacity is planned to reach about 30,000 tonnes uranium (40,000 short tons U/sub 3/O/sub 8/) by 1975 and could attain about 50,000 tonnes uranium (65,000 short tons U/sub 3/O/ sub 8/) by 1978.
